Crumb and I managed to convince our lovely friend Miki to join for this track. Together we completed the 10km in 2.5 hours. We both had fears that this walk was cursed in the beginning. I hadn’t checked the trail information well enough beforehand, and it was only after our ride had driven off that we saw the “No Dogs” signs. Luckily, Crumb is backback-sized, so she rode shotgun for the first little bit through a reserve. We were then faced with another obstacle; the fence we were supposed to go through had been wired shut. There were no obvious detour signs, so we scaled the fence and managed to get back on the trail.
The rest was relatively smooth sailing. Other than the many detours made to check out interesting things we spotted along the way. Including climbing Mount Wiri, which has a mysterious rock circle at the summit!
Despite some barriers, we definitely enjoyed this section. It was a little run-down but had a certain whimsy. We also continued a little past the end of this section, so we could tick off the Botanic Gardens too.
